The Endless Repository (つきぬコンテナ?, lit.: "Inexhaustible Container") is a treasure found in Pikmin 2, but a different object depending on the region. It is a tin of Beach Cliff sardines in the US version and a can of Taiyo Fishery baby Manila clams in the Europe and Japanese versions.

In the US version, it is found in the fifth sublevel of the Shower Room, probably on a ledge or an alcove. Two types of Blowhogs as well as Dwarf Orange Bulborbs will get in the way as the Pikmin are carrying it.

If this item is located inside the water vent, it's very likely that it will get stuck while the Pikmin are carrying it. If it does, it is very difficult to get it out; it may take a lot of repositioning of the Blue Pikmin carrying it. If it takes too long to free, it's best to just reset the console and hope that the treasure is located elsewhere on the next run.

In the European and Japanese versions, this treasure can be found inside one of the two Orange Bulborbs in sublevel 12 of the Dream Den. Defeat the Antenna Beetle first so you can easily find this treasures, and then defeat the Wollywogs and deactivate the poison pipes to cleared out the path.

The European version of Pikmin 2 has this treasure under the name Perfect Container, and is located on sublevel 7 of Subterranean Complex.

In the Switch port, the treasure is an unbranded tinned sardines instead.

  • A screenshot from an earlier version of the game shows that the European and Japanese design of the Endless Repository was originally going to be located on sublevel 3 of the White Flower Garden, and not on sublevel 12 of the Dream Den.
